Organic cotton

What is organic cotton? In short, organic cotton is non-GMO cotton grown without toxic pesticides or synthetic fertilizers and harvested under fair working conditions. Its production supports the health of soils, ecosystems and people by relying on natural processes and not on the use of harmful toxins and synthetic fertilizers. Further processing is also sustainable with water-based screen printing, labels made of 100% organic cotton and our material dyeing without harmful chemicals. Recognizable by the GOTS certificate of the products.

vegetable tanned and LWG certified

Natural leather

Genuine leather is more durable and sustainable than artificial leather. Because artificial leather is nothing more than a plastic based on petroleum. We use vegetable tanned leather from Europe. This means that the animal skin was processed into soft and supple leather with plant extracts instead of chrome sulphate. All our leathers are PCP-free, contain neither azo dyes nor chromium VI. By dispensing with chemical treatment, the leather retains its natural character. People and nature are protected in this ecological production process.

Color differences and irregularities are a natural feature of vegetable-tanned leather and make each garment unique.

RWS Standard

Merino

Wool is a staple fiber obtained from the soft fur of sheep by shearing or combing. We use wool from certified organic animal husbandry. This standard guarantees species-appropriate animal husbandry and feeding as well as the renunciation of fattening aids and pesticides.

Out of love for animals, we use mulesing-free wool. Mulesing is a common practice in Australia where lambs undergo a painful procedure without anesthesia to prevent parasite infestation.

Clothing made of wool is antibacterial, which is why it hardly takes on odors and rarely needs to be washed. In addition, it is windproof, temperature-balancing and durable.

Vegan based on cellulose

Kraft paper

Our paper collection is made of a sustainable and vegan material made in Germany. The tear-resistant paper is developed from plant fibers and solidified with latex. The kraft paper used is often referred to as paper leather, as it comes very close to the appearance and function of leather. In contrast to conventional artificial leather, our kraft paper is more natural & sustainable. Nordlicht Bags and backpacks made of kraft paper are designed in such a way that they are still portable even after many years. The material is not only robust but also resistant to all dirt particles. That’s why our kraft paper is the perfect leather alternative.

What is a circular economy?

The circular economy is a production and consumption model in which existing materials and products are shared, leased, reused, repaired, refurbished and recycled for as long as possible. In this way, the life cycle of products is extended. In practice, this means that waste is kept to a minimum.

After a product reaches the end of its service life, the resources and materials remain in the economic cycle as much as possible. This means that they are repeatedly used productively to continue to create value. The circular economy contrasts with the traditional, linear economic model (“throwaway economy”). Read more
